It is important to protect your family, maybe your business, and to possibly leave a legacy. Reasons You Should Consider Life Insurance - You really never know what the future holds for you. Any day, at any time, you could be involved in a fatal accident, be hit by an unexpected illness, or die of natural causes. Life insurance is a way to help your family and loved ones deal with the financial burdens that your death may cause. The emotional toll is great, and the last thing that you would want to add is the extra worry about how to pay the mortgage, basic bills, college tuition, and many other expenses. A life insurance benefit may also help to pay estate taxes. Nothing is going to bring you back, but at least you can make things easier for those you leave behind.
- You never want to make assumptions that your family will bounce right back after you die. It is possible that a surviving parent may want to take time away from work to care for children, particularly after a tragic loss. You also do not want to plan on a spouse choosing to remarry. You might think that it could happen, but it shouldn't be part of a financial plan. You want to do your best to leave your family in a situation to have enough, through a life insurance benefit, to provide for the lifestyle you want them to lead. It is critical to work with a financial planner to evaluate your goals and come up with the figure that is best for your situation.
- Death shouldn't mean that your family goes into debt to survive. Funerals are expensive events and choices can be additionally difficult when emotions are running high. Life insurance can cover these expenses as well as others. You don't want to add to the burden that they are already feeling with the accumulation of immediate debt.
- It is important to buy your life insurance at a younger age, when your health is at its best. Once you have a policy you are protected even if you suddenly find you have cancer or another condition that may hinder you getting protection. In other words, you are locking in your insurability while you are healthiest. Many term policies will also come with the option to convert to whole life later in the life of the policy. This is valuable as well, since a whole life policy allows you to maintain insurance for your whole life and also create a cash value that is tax free and may even be used as a channel for retirement funds.
